NEW YORK ? Square mobile payment service announced earlier this week that it passed a major milestone, with more than one million merchants using its service, Business Insider reports.
?Just as small businesses are growing with Square, we're growing with them: Over one million merchants now accept credit cards,? the company tweeted.
Square co-founder Jack Dorsey tweeted in response that the figure represents significant market penetration for the newbie service.
?To put that in perspective: there are only eight million merchants who accept credit cards in the US. @Square has added one million,? he tweeted.
According to Square, it has shipped 800,000 card readers to merchants and now processes $2 billion in payments a year. It has plans to expand internationally next year, leveraging its recent $100 million cash infusion from Kleiner Perkins Caufield & Byers.
